Full text of Cal. Penal Code § 458

As used in this chapter, the term “cargo container” means a receptacle with all of the following characteristics: (a) Of a permanent character and accordingly strong enough to be suitable for repeated use. (b) Specially designed to facilitate the carriage of goods, by one or more modes of transport, one of which shall be by vessels, without intermediate reloading. (c) Fitted with devices permitting its ready handling, particularly its transfer from one mode of transport to another. (d) So designed to be easy to fill and empty. (e) Having a cubic displacement of 1,000 cubic feet or more.
